/**
 * TimeSeriesPanel.tsx β€” owner item 7 (contract C-TS), rebuilt for wave-14 items 16c Β· 17 Β· 18.
 *
 * ⚠ **HOST-AGNOSTIC ON PURPOSE β€” it reads no CustomerGrid state, ever.** RECORD re-mounts this
 * exact component inside the record modal for item 13 (contract C-EMBED) with `pids=[pid]` and
 * `locked`, so every input arrives as a prop. The moment this file imports a grid hook, the
 * record-detail Insights tab stops being possible.
 *
 * All arithmetic and every honest disclosure live in `timeSeriesData.ts`, which
 * `web/verify_timeseries.py` gates under node. This file is layout, fetch orchestration and
 * one chart adapter β€” deliberately nothing a wrong number could hide in.
 *
 * ── What wave 14 changed, and why ──────────────────────────────────────────────────────────
 *
 * The panel WAS a chip bar over a fixed table: you toggled metrics on and off above the data,
 * and the table was a read-only report of whatever survived. The owner asked for a SHEET β€”
 * something you build rather than something you filter. So:
 *
 *   Β· the metric chips are GONE. A metric is a ROW, added from a "+ Add metric" row at the
 *     bottom the way a spreadsheet grows, and removed from the row itself. The list of what is
 *     on screen and the list of what could be are the same list, in the same place.
 *   Β· rows carry the server's WINDOW LABEL as a sublabel (R1/C-TSWIN). Under identical month
 *     headings, a year-to-date row and a trailing-90 row are different claims, and nothing on
 *     screen used to say which one you were reading.
 *   Β· custom NOTE and FORMULA rows (R2) β€” the reader's own arithmetic, evaluated per column
 *     against the resolved buckets, refusing rather than inventing on every failure.
 *   Β· "Change vs prior" was ONE toggle producing ONE sub-row. It is now four named comparisons
 *     (item 18), each of which can refuse for its own stated reason.
 */
